Anne Harrington, a field technician from Dairy One, was conducting her monthly visit to Mineral Spring Farm when Unique Maine Farms visited for the second time. Anne has worked as a milk inspector with Dairy One for the past twenty-five years. It is a farmer-owned cooperative based in Ithaca, New York. They provide farmers in New England and parts of Maryland and New York with information that helps with record-keeping of the dairy herd.
Anne visits each month and takes milk samples from each cow. She helps with gathering information about animal identification, calvings, pregnancy checks, breedings, dry offs, and milk weights. She forwards the data that she collects to a processing center. The center, in turns, sends reports to Mineral Spring Farm that can be used to calculate genetic evaluations.
